Understanding Portable Oxygen Generators

Portable oxygen generators are compact and designed for mobility. They are ideal for patients who require oxygen therapy while on the go. This feature is particularly beneficial for active individuals. Patients can maintain their lifestyle without feeling restricted.

Traveling with a portable oxygen generator is easy. Most models are lightweight and come with long-lasting batteries. This allows users to access oxygen anywhere, whether at home, on vacation, or during outings. Furthermore, many portable generators are equipped with pulse dose technology. This feature delivers oxygen only when the patient inhales, conserving the supply.

Advantages of Portable Generators

One major advantage of portable oxygen generators is versatility. They are suited for various environments, including homes, clinics, and outdoor events. Patients can enjoy more independence and freedom while managing their health conditions.

Additionally, portable models usually require less maintenance than stationary ones. Their simple design allows for easy cleaning and recharging. This makes them convenient and accessible for both patients and caregivers.

Understanding Stationary Oxygen Generators

Stationary oxygen generators are typically larger and more powerful. They are designed for consistent use in a fixed location. These generators are often found in hospitals or long-term care facilities. Stationary models can deliver continuous oxygen flow, accommodating multiple patients.

Many stationary generators also incorporate advanced technology. Features include digital displays and automatic alerts for maintenance needs. This technology enhances reliability, ensuring that patients receive consistent oxygen supply.

Advantages of Stationary Generators

The primary benefit of stationary oxygen generators is their capacity. They can supply higher amounts of oxygen, making them suitable for patients with severe respiratory conditions. These generators also have a longer lifespan than portable ones, providing value for healthcare facilities.

Moreover, stationary oxygen systems can be connected to centralized delivery systems. This allows medical staff to monitor multiple patients at once. In emergency situations, quick access to oxygen can be life-saving for patients.

Making the Right Choice

Choosing between portable and stationary oxygen generators depends on patient needs. For individuals who value mobility, portable options are ideal. They enable a lifestyle with minimal interruptions. On the other hand, for severe cases or facilities providing constant care, stationary generators are the most effective choice.

Healthcare facilities should assess patient requirements and environments before deciding. It’s crucial to consider factors like mobility, duration of use, and oxygen flow rates.
